SECTION 03 · DEBT-TO-EARNINGS
What loans cost relative to earnings
Annual debt service as a share of median earnings 10 years after entry, computed under federal Direct loan terms (10-year fixed at 6%). The 8% line is the gainful-employment threshold from federal regulation; above 12% has historically been considered “failing” under prior rule cycles.
Institution-wide
3.8%
0%8% · GE20%+
Median federal debt $14,674 amortized over 10 years vs. median earnings $52,021 (10y after entry).

“University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point graduates earn $X” — not “University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point makes you earn $X”
Median earnings describe what cohorts earned. They do not describe what attending University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point caused. Selection effects (who admits, who enrolls, who completes) are real. We publish federal data with strict descriptive phrasing — and link the methodology where you can read about the limitations directly.
